Synopsis

A mountain man who wishes to live the life of a hermit becomes the unwilling object of a long vendetta by Indians when he proves to be the match of their warriors in one-on-one combat on the early frontier. Cast & Characters

  • Robert Redford as Jeremiah Johnson
  • Will Geer as Bear Claw
  • Delle Bolton as Swan
  • Josh Albee as Caleb
  • Joaquín Martínez as Paints His Shirt Red
  • Allyn Ann McLerie as Crazy Woman
  • Stefan Gierasch as Del Gue
  • Richard Angarola as Chief Two-Tongues Lebeaux
  • Paul Benedict as Reverend Lindquist
  • Charles Tyner as Robidoux
